The Thai Government has adopted OpenSource Thai fonts. How ever there is no support for them on Chromebooks, is there any way to get these on Chromebooks? 

Making them available would potentially impact the whole country. Not including them prevents government and educational institutions from using Chromebooks as they are now required to use the official Thai fonts (especially Thai Sarabun).
